The California Academy of Sciences is a world-class scientific and cultural institution based in San Francisco. The Academy's new facility in Golden Gate Park houses an aquarium, a planetarium, a natural history museum and a 4-story rain forest all under one living roof. The new facility is also home to the Academy's staff of world-class scientists, an education department that provides a wide range of student and teacher services, and an extensive science library with over 20 million specimens and artifacts.
